Attention-deficit/hyperactivity disorder (ADHD) is a neurodevelopmental disorder characterized by persistent inattention, hyperactivity, and impulsivity. It affects approximately 5-8% of children globally, with around 60-70% of cases persisting into adulthood. ADHD has significant implications for educational attainment, social interactions, and occupational success.

Background:

  • Objective measures are crucial for accurate Attention Deficit Hyperactivity Disorder (ADHD) diagnosis.
  • Normative data enhances the reliability and clinical utility of diagnostic tools.

Purpose of the Study:

  • To establish normative demographic data for an investigational version of QbMobile.
  • QbMobile is a software application designed for objective ADHD assessment.

Main Methods:

  • An observational, multinational study was conducted in the UK, Netherlands, Germany, and the US.
  • Participants aged 6-60 years used the QbMobile application on a smartphone to measure activity, inattention, and impulsivity.
  • The application tracked smartphone movements and screen interactions.

Main Results:

  • 2541 participants (326 aged 6-11, 2215 aged 12-60) completed the study.
  • Demographic variables did not impact collected data; household income and education ensured country spread.
  • The QbMobile test showed high acceptance, with 94% finding it easy to use.

Conclusions:

  • Representative normative data for QbMobile was successfully established from a multinational general population.
  • This data serves as a valuable comparator for datasets, including those of individuals with ADHD.
